The history of british sword manufacture is a tale characterised by a series of economic highs and lows, due in part to the changing necessities of military conflict, government intransigence, and an ongoing war conducted by british sword makers, against a flood of cheap, sometimes inferior foreign imports, most notably from solingen, germany. The nbthk society for the preservation of the japanese art sword requires that for a sword to be gendaito it must be made of traditional tamahagane jewel steel made from satetsu black iron sand.
